Remote Code Execution Vulnerability in Inpersttion For Theme Plugin for WordPress
CVE-2025-8905
6.3MEDIUM
What is CVE-2025-8905?
The Inpersttion For Theme plugin for WordPress is susceptible to Remote Code Execution due to its theme_section_shortcode() function, which fails to enforce restrictions on callable functions. This vulnerability allows authenticated attackers, with Contributor-level access and above, to execute arbitrary functions on the server, potentially compromising server security without needing user-supplied parameters.

Affected Version(s)
Inpersttion For Theme * <= 1.0
